Quanzhou 2-Day Itinerary


Day 1: Exploring the Ancient City (Quanzhou City)
**Keywords: Religious culture, ancient streets, Minnan cuisine**
**Transportation:** Taxi from Quanzhou Jinjiang Airport to downtown (approx. 30 mins, approx. CNY 50). Walk or take a "Xiaobai" (small white car, hail and ride, CNY 2/person) within the city.
1. 12:00–13:00 Arrive downtown, check in to your hotel, and take a short break.
2. 13:00–14:30 Lunch on West Street + Kaiyuan Temple
- West Street Food: Kebilong Tong'an Chicken Drumsticks, Hou Apo Sticky Rice Dumplings, and Misua (Zeng's or Shuimen Guozai), paired with Four Fruit Soup to beat the heat.
- Kaiyuan Temple: A Quanzhou landmark. Visit the East and West Pagodas, the red walls, and the Song Dynasty stone carvings (approx. 1.5 hrs).
3. 14:30–15:30 Clock Tower + West Street rooftop photos
- Clock Tower: Located at the intersection of West Street and Zhongshan Road. Take photos of the streets during the day and the dazzling lights at night.
- West Street Tourist Service Center Rooftop: Free access to the rooftop for panoramic views of the city (with the twin towers of Kaiyuan Temple as a backdrop).
4. 15:30–17:00 Stroll along Zhongshan Road + Fuwen Temple
- Zhongshan Road: Nanyang-style arcade buildings, perfect for retro street photography. Cultural and creative shops and cafes line the street (e.g., Youli Rooftop Cafe overlooking West Street).
- Fuwen Temple: The largest Confucian temple complex in Southeast China, showcasing a blend of architectural styles from the Song, Yuan, Ming, and Qing dynasties. Free admission.
5. 17:00–18:30 Pray at Guandi Temple + Qingjing Mosque
- Guandi Temple: The most popular temple in Quanzhou, known for its fortune-telling. The lights and incense smoke create a special atmosphere at night.
- Qingjing Mosque (optional): The oldest existing mosque in China (CNY 3). Dress respectfully (no shorts, skirts, or tank tops).
6. 19:00–20:30 Dinner + Explore West Street at night
- Recommended Minnan dishes: Ginger Duck, Beef Soup, and Oyster Omelette (Dongxing Beef Restaurant or West Street Night Market).
- Enjoy the lively atmosphere of the ancient city or attend a free concert at Fuli Minnan Cultural Space.

Day 2: Coastal Scenery Tour (Shishi City)
**Keywords: Coastal scenery, hidden gems, sunset views**
**Transportation:** Chartered car/rental car (downtown to Shishi, approx. 1 hr, approx. CNY 150), or taxi to Quanzhou Passenger Transport Center Station and transfer to a Shishi bus (allow extra time).
1. 08:00 Check out and depart for Shishi.
2. 09:00–11:00 Golden Coast + Luojia Temple
- Golden Coast: Stroll along the beach, enjoy the seaside, or try water sports (e.g., jet skis).
- Luojia Temple: A temple built on a reef, appearing like a "Buddhist kingdom on the sea" during high tide. Capture stunning photos of the cliffs and the sea.
3. 11:00–13:30 Hongta Bay
- A popular beach in Quanzhou with clear water, perfect for swimming or a beach picnic. Nearby seafood stalls offer lunch options.
4. 13:40 Return to Quanzhou City/Go directly to Quanzhou East Railway Station
- Chartered car directly to Quanzhou East Railway Station (approx. 1 hr). Catch up on sleep or organize photos during the ride.
- If time permits, visit the Maritime History Museum (reservations required).

Important Notes
1. Transportation: A chartered car is recommended for Day 2 to ensure efficient time management. Shishi's attractions are close to each other, making self-driving more flexible.
2. Dining: Shishi seafood is fresh but prices vary; inquire beforehand. Quanzhou snacks are small portions, so try multiple places.
3. Attire: Bring a jacket for the windy seaside. Wear long pants/skirts to temples. Sunscreen and sunglasses are essential.
4. Time Management: Strictly manage your return time on Day 2. Depart for Quanzhou East Railway Station before 14:00.
